Transaction 63eae714dcb7c6f44127bc7c5b1bb112cc22819c69f6ac3d81171680633df35e

1 Input
2 Outputs
  • 63eae714dcb7c6f44127bc7c5b1bb112cc22819c69f6ac3d81171680633df35e:0
  • value  656080
    address  3N6dQXjHNQSgVG4jnPmsumXNBsXf9xgFNX
  • 63eae714dcb7c6f44127bc7c5b1bb112cc22819c69f6ac3d81171680633df35e:1
  • value  120159695
    address  3JgfqZmwGFseH7hpkmrejyoryUkXaXriyE